Private company definition: articles must restrict share transfer and bar public solicitation of securities.
Private company is defined by three operative conditions: prescribed minimum paid up share capital, articles restricting share transfer, and a limit on membership with joint holders counted as one; employees and former employee members are excluded from the membership count, and the articles must prohibit public invitations to subscribe for securities.
